Aug 03, 2021 (newstodate): The Danish forwarding and logistics company Scan Global Logistics has set up a new own office in South Africa.
Starting business from August 1, 2021, the office in Johannesburg marks the company's position as a key global provider in the Aid & Relief segment and aims at creating a basis for further expansion regionally on the African continent.
Managed by Jerome James as General Manager for South Africa, Scan Global Logistics will offer a full suite of services and solutions within air, ocean, customs brokerage, warehousing, and domestic and cross-border trucking.
-For more than 45 years, SGL has provided solutions to the vast majority of UN organizations as well as other global NGOs, says Allan Meldgaard, Scan Global Logistics CEO.
-By entering South Africa, we are following our growth strategy to expand through acquisitions and greenfield openings. More importantly, it supports our everyday aim to provide first-class service to our customers uncomplicating their supply chains in a constantly challenging market environment, says Mr Meldgaard.
